Charles “Chuck” Wayne Sales Jr., age 58, was born September 1st, 1966 to the late Charles and Bertha “Elaine” Sales in Cleveland, Ohio. He departed this life on March 29th, 2025 at his home in Newnan, Georgia. After finishing Shaw High School, he enlisted in the US Navy where he proudly served upon the USS Savannah. During his military career, he received several special awards including: the Battle “E” Ribbon and the Sea Service Deployment Ribbon. After serving in the military, Charles completed The Lawton School of Private Security and Investigation Course, which he proudly utilized in protecting his community through the Cleveland Housing Police Service, and later served as a volunteer firefighter in Rockingham, North Carolina. His first love was working within various family businesses. As a child he would watch over his Uncle David’s gas station, worked with his Brother-in-law’s jewelry business, and at his Uncle Johnny’s car dealerships. Charles completed his Forklift Operator and Safety Training from West Georgia Technical College in September of 2020. After receiving his certificates, he spent the rest of his career as a Customer Service Supervisor at Budget Car Rental.He accepted Christ and was baptized under the leadership of Bishop Johnson at The House of the Lord in Akron, Ohio. He was a proud member of the Men’s Ministry and a humble servant in the Comfort Care Ministry. Under the leadership of this church, Charles not only participated in ministry, but he also became a devout student of the Bible. In 2018, Charles was ordained as a minister by the Universal Life Church.Additionally, Charles was a superfan of all Cleveland and Ohio State Sports teams. Charles was also an avid sci-fi fan, Star Trek figurine collector, and model firetruck builder and collector.Charles was joined in Holy Matrimony to Kimberly Francis on September 4, 2004 and to this union, two daughters were born. He was preceded in death by his mother and father, Bertha “Elaine” and Charles Wayne Sales Sr., and his sister Corrine Nancy Adams all of Cleveland, OH.He leaves to cherish his memory: his wife Kimberly Charlene Sales of Newnan, GA and four Children. Charnai Nikol Sales of Cleveland, Ohio, Keith Marquis (Alyssa) Cross of Farrell PA, Cayla Janae Sales and Courtney Elaine Sales of Newnan, GA. He also leaves 5 grandchildren: Charlee Nikol, Jaylen James, and Alijah Charles Sales of Cleveland, Ohio. Xavier Francis Cross of Canton Ohio, and Destiny Reign Cross of Farrell, PA, and a host of other relatives and friends.
